Oğuzhan Çilesiz

Full Stack / Backend Developer — .NET & Next.js

Kurumsal ölçekte web uygulamaları geliştiren, üretim ve bakım odaklı geliştirici. .NET 9 / ASP.NET MVC • EF Core • SQL Server • Next.js 15 / TypeScript

  • Multi-tenant SaaS: Org/App bağlamı, plan/özellik/abonelik ve faturalama akışları.
  • Gerçek zamanlı modüller: SignalR sohbet, kota/limit ve rol/izin kontrollü erişim.
  • Yapay Zeka / LLM: FraoulaPT’de koçluk deneyimini güçlendiren prompt orkestrasyonu, içerik denetimi (toxicity/abuse filtreleri), RAG tabanlı bilgi besleme ve oturum özeti akışları.
  • Temiz mimari: Repository + Service, DTO/Mapster, audit/soft delete, performans iyileştirme.

Profil Özeti

Kurumsal ölçekte .NET tabanlı web uygulamaları geliştiren Full Stack / Backend geliştiriciyim. Çok kiracılı (multi-tenant) SaaS mimarileri, yetkilendirme (rol/izin), gerçek zamanlı iletişim ve temiz katmanlı mimari (Repository + Service, DTO/Mapster, audit/soft-delete) benim standart çalışma setim. UI tarafında Next.js 15 + TypeScript ile performanslı yönetim panelleri (SSR/RSC + CSR dengesi, hydration guard) tasarlıyor ve üretim kriterlerinde hayata geçiriyorum.

  • SaaS Tools (Multi-tenant): Org/App bağlamı, plan–özellik–abonelik–faturalama akışlarını kurguladım; yönetim panelinde global search, CSV dışa aktarma, sortable tablolar ve mobil kartlar tasarladım. Backend’de DashboardService ile KPI/MRR/Churn/Funnel/Health uçlarını çıkardım.
  • FraoulaPT (Koçluk + Canlı Sohbet + AI): SignalR tabanlı sohbet, paket/kuota ve rol/izin denetimi; LLM entegrasyonu ile prompt orkestrasyonu, RAG tabanlı bilgi besleme, içerik denetimi (toxicity/abuse filtreleri) ve oturum özeti akışları. Kötüye kullanım mekanizmalarıyla stabil, güvenli bir deneyim sağladım.
  • Seri Döviz: Canlı kur/altın akışı; önbellekleme ve hafif veri yapılarıyla yanıt süresini düşürdüm, SEO/meta optimizasyonları ve tema desteği ekledim.
  • FraoulaShopMVC (E-Ticaret): Ürün/variasyon, kampanya/kupon, audit ve soft-delete; CQRS esinli servis/repository düzeni.
  • OnlyIK (İK Uygulaması): Başvuru/form süreçleri, dashboard ve raporlar; DTO/Mapster ile tip güvenli dönüşümler, okunur ve genişleyebilir kod tabanı.
  • Kalite & Bakım: Kod standartları, çapraz kesen kaygılar (logging, exception handling, audit), performans (N+1 kaçınma, uygun indeksler, sorgu optimizasyonu), güvenlik (claim-based auth, veri doğrulama).
.NET 9 ASP.NET MVC EF Core SQL Server REST API SignalR Next.js 15 TypeScript SSR/RSC + CSR Hydration Guard Tailwind • shadcn/ui Zod • RHF Zustand • Jotai LLM • RAG Content Moderation Clean Architecture Repository + Service DTO/Mapster Caching/SEO Audit • Soft-delete

Highlights

  • Multi-tenant SaaS Mimarisi: Org/App bağlamı, plan–özellik–abonelik–faturalama kurgusu; Next.js 15 panel + .NET API ile uçtan uca yönetim.
  • Gerçek Zamanlı Modüller: SignalR sohbet, kota/limit ve hak yönetimi; kötüye kullanım önleyici rate-limit ve quota mekanizmaları.
  • AI / LLM Entegrasyonu (FraoulaPT): Prompt orkestrasyonu, RAG tabanlı bilgi besleme, içerik moderasyonu; oturum özeti ve öneri akışları.
  • Performans & Güvenilirlik: N+1 önleme, uygun indeksleme, EF Core sorgu optimizasyonu, caching; audit/soft-delete ile izlenebilirlik.
  • SSR/RSC + CSR Dengesi: Hydration guard ve Radix attribute korumalarıyla uyumsuzlukları giderip panele akıcı etkileşim kazandırma.
  • Temiz Katmanlı Mimari: Repository + Service, DTO/Mapster, istisna/işlem günlükleme; okunur, test edilebilir kod tabanı.
  • Ürünleşmiş UI/UX: Global arama, CSV export, sortable tablolar, mobil kartlar; Tailwind + shadcn/ui ile modern yönetim deneyimi.

Seçili Projeler (Etki Odaklı)

SaaS Tools — Multi-tenant Admin Panel

Full Stack • 2025

Org/App, plan/özellik/abonelik/fatura & kullanım/ödeme akışları. RSC/CSR karma mimari, Org/App switcher, global arama, CSV export, sortable tablolar, mobil kartlar, skeleton yüklemeler.

  • Hydration guard + Radix attribute korumalarıyla SSR/CSR uyumsuzlukları çözüldü.
  • Zod + React Hook Form ile tip güvenli formlar; Zustand + Jotai ile hafif durum.
  • .NET/EF Core hedef API’de DashboardService (KPI/MRR/churn/funnel/health) uçları.
▶ SSR/CSR uyumsuzlukları giderildi; panel akıcı.
Next.js 15TypeScriptTailwind/shadcn Zustand • Jotai.NET APIEF Core
Repo

FraoulaPT — Online Koçluk & Canlı Sohbet

Backend-Heavy • 2025

SignalR sohbet, paket/kuota, rol/izin, çoklu medya, yönetim paneli ve raporlama.

▶ Kota/hak kontrolleriyle kötüye kullanım engellendi, sistem stabil.
ASP.NET MVCEF CoreIdentitySQL Server

Seri Döviz — Canlı Kur & Altın

Full Stack • 2025

Canlı veri akışı, SEO, tema, cache ve hızlı listeleme.

▶ Önbellekleme ile sayfa yanıtı hızlandı.
CachingStats/ChartsAdmin CMS

FraoulaShopMVC — E-Ticaret

Full Stack • 2025

Ürün/variasyon, kampanya/kupon, audit, soft delete, servis/repository.

CQRS esinliEF CoreSQL Server

OnlyIK — İnsan Kaynakları

Backend-Heavy • 2025

Başvurular, formlar, dashboard/raporlar; DTO/Mapster, katmanlı mimari.

MapsterRepository + Service

Deneyim

Software Developer — Property Expo
Şub 2022 – Ağu 2023 • Hibrit
  • CRM modülleri ve yönetim panelleri; REST API entegrasyonları ve performans iyileştirmeleri.
  • SEO ve veri analizi süreçlerine teknik katkı.
Stajyer Yazılım Geliştirici — BilgeAdam
2025 • İstanbul • Staj (2 ay)
  • SalesApp ve OnlyIK uygulamalarını geliştirdim; kimlik doğrulama, rol/izin, admin paneli ve temel raporlama ekranları.
  • .NET / ASP.NET MVC, EF Core, DTO/Mapster, Repository + Service düzeni ile temiz mimari uygulamaları.
Junior Software Developer (Staj) — AcerPro Bilişim
Oca 2017 – Oca 2019 • İstanbul
  • Veritabanı modelleme, LINQ sorguları ve temel optimizasyon.

Teknik Yetkinlikler

Backend
.NET / .NET 9İleri
EF Core / SQL Serverİleri
ASP.NET MVC / RESTİleri
IdentitySignalRCaching
Frontend
Next.js 15 / Reactİleri-Orta
TypeScriptİleri-Orta
Tailwind/shadcnZod • RHFZustand • Jotai

Açık Kaynak & Portföy

GitHub: github.com/Oguzhancilesiz. Öne çıkanlar: SaaS Tools, FraoulaPT, FraoulaShopMVC, OnlyIK, Seri Döviz.

İK İçin Hızlı Notlar

  • SaaS & Multi-tenant: Org/App bağlamı, rol/izin, plan/özellik/abonelik/fatura uçtan uca.
  • Front–Back dengesi: Next.js 15 + TypeScript ile modern panel; .NET/EF Core ile sağlam API.
  • Bakım & kalite: Soft delete, audit, DTO/Mapster, repository/service; temiz sınırlar.

Referanslar

Not: İletişim bilgileri talep üzerine paylaşılır.

İletişim

5000 karakter kaldı
Uygun değilse anında uyarı göreceksiniz.